Transaction a3431ea39bb95446df0642148efd4884d9a116da815eb7c497cc0dbfa29aec78
1 Input
2 Outputs
- a3431ea39bb95446df0642148efd4884d9a116da815eb7c497cc0dbfa29aec78:0
- a3431ea39bb95446df0642148efd4884d9a116da815eb7c497cc0dbfa29aec78:1
value 2496450
address 1EWh2HrcR8U2fHZ3NqMw8JufnFdLJEHdxZ
value 100000000
address 3DJzT13jPaUYLiLJSnnZWQ3HJD5PCT6qE5